Klasa TfsBuild
Reprezentuje działania dla procesu tworzenia Team Foundation Server.
Hierarchia dziedziczenia
System.Object
System.Activities.Activity
Microsoft.TeamFoundation.Build.Workflow.Activities.TfsBuild
Przestrzeń nazw: Microsoft.TeamFoundation.Build.Workflow.Activities
Zestaw: Microsoft.TeamFoundation.Build.Workflow (w Microsoft.TeamFoundation.Build.Workflow.dll)
Składnia
'Deklaracja
<BuildCategoryAttribute> _
<ActivityTrackingAttribute(ActivityTrackingOption.ActivityOnly)> _
<ToolboxBitmapAttribute(GetType(TeamBuildBaseActivityDesigner), "DefaultBuildIcon.png")> _
Public NotInheritable Class TfsBuild _
Inherits Activity
[BuildCategoryAttribute]
[ActivityTrackingAttribute(ActivityTrackingOption.ActivityOnly)]
[ToolboxBitmapAttribute(typeof(TeamBuildBaseActivityDesigner), "DefaultBuildIcon.png")]
public sealed class TfsBuild : Activity
Typ TfsBuild uwidacznia następujące elementy członkowskie.
Konstruktorzy
Nazwa | Opis | |
---|---|---|
TfsBuild | Inicjuje nowe wystąpienie klasy TfsBuild. |
Początek
Właściwości
Nazwa | Opis | |
---|---|---|
BinariesSubdirectory | Pobiera lub ustawia nazwę podkatalogu upuścić plików binarnych. | |
BuildDirectory | Pobiera lub ustawia katalog główny kompilacja. | |
CacheId | Pobiera identyfikator pamięci podręcznej, który jest unikatowy w obrębie zakresu definicji przepływu pracy. (Odziedziczone z Activity). | |
CommandLineArguments | Pobiera lub ustawia argumenty wiersza polecenia dla procesu TfsBuild. | |
ConfigurationFolderPath | Pobiera lub ustawia ścieżkę do folderu konfiguracyjnego. | |
DisplayName | Zwraca lub ustawia opcjonalne przyjazną nazwę, która jest używana do debugowania, sprawdzania poprawności, obsługa wyjątków i śledzenia. (Odziedziczone z Activity). | |
DoNotDownloadBuildType | Pobiera lub ustawia wskazanie flagi, czy pobierać typ kompilacji. | |
Id | Pobiera identyfikator, który jest unikatowy w zakres definicji przepływu pracy. (Odziedziczone z Activity). | |
ImplementationVersion | Zwraca lub ustawia wersja używana implementacja. (Odziedziczone z Activity). | |
LogFilePerProject | Pobiera lub ustawia flagę wskazującą, czy zapisać pliku dziennika na oddzielnych na projekt. | |
MaxProcesses | Pobiera lub ustawia maksymalną liczbę równoczesnych kompilacji procesów do wykonywania. | |
NodeReuse | ||
RecursionType | Pobiera lub ustawia typ rekursji. | |
SourcesSubdirectory | Pobiera lub ustawia podkatalogu dla plików źródłowych. | |
TargetsNotLogged | ||
TestResultsSubdirectory | Pobiera lub ustawia podkatalogu upuścić wyników badań. | |
ToolPath | Pobiera lub ustawia ścieżkę narzędziem. | |
ToolPlatform | Pobiera lub ustawia platform narzędzie. | |
Verbosity | Pobiera lub ustawia szczegółowość kompilacji. |
Początek
Metody
Nazwa | Opis | |
---|---|---|
Equals | Określa, czy określony obiekt jest równa bieżącego obiektu. (Odziedziczone z Object). | |
GetHashCode | Służy jako funkcja mieszania dla określonego typu. (Odziedziczone z Object). | |
GetType | Pobiera Type bieżącego wystąpienia. (Odziedziczone z Object). | |
ShouldSerializeDisplayName | Wskazuje, czy DisplayName właściwości powinny być serializowany. (Odziedziczone z Activity). | |
ShouldSerializeDoNotDownloadBuildType | Sprawdza, czy serializować DoNotDownloadBuildType właściwości jako ciąg XAML. | |
ShouldSerializeLogFilePerProject | Sprawdza, czy serializować LogFilePerProject właściwości jako ciąg XAML. | |
ShouldSerializeMaxProcesses | Sprawdza, czy serializować MaxProcesses właściwości jako ciąg XAML. | |
ShouldSerializeNodeReuse | ||
ShouldSerializeRecursionType | Sprawdza, czy serializować RecursionType właściwości jako ciąg XAML. | |
ShouldSerializeToolPlatform | Sprawdza, czy serializować ToolPlatform właściwości jako ciąg XAML. | |
ShouldSerializeVerbosity | Sprawdza, czy serializować Verbosity właściwości jako ciąg XAML. | |
ToString | Returns a String that contains the Id and DisplayName of the Activity. (Odziedziczone z Activity). |
Początek
Metody rozszerzające
Nazwa | Opis | |
---|---|---|
GetAssemblyMetadataCollection | (Zdefiniowane przez WorkflowHelpers). |
Początek
Uwagi
To nie jest przeznaczona do zastosowania w niestandardowej kompilacji.
Bezpieczeństwo wątku
Wszystkie publiczne static (Shared w języku Visual Basic) elementy członkowskie tego typu są bezpieczne dla wątków. Wystąpienia elementów członkowskich nie dają gwarancji bezpieczeństwa wątków.
Zobacz też
Informacje
Przestrzeń nazw Microsoft.TeamFoundation.Build.Workflow.Activities